OpenAI’s Stargate project has committed $500 billion to partnerships with Nvidia, Oracle, and AMD, but the company doesn’t own the infrastructure it relies on. Instead, OpenAI rents computing power from its investors, creating a complex web of inter-dependencies. This article explores the risks and challenges of OpenAI’s reliance on external partners, including potential vulnerabilities if suppliers change priorities or technology advances.
